About the Suzuki Celerio
The Suzuki Celerio is a no-nonsense, compact city car that hit the UK market in 2015, appealing strongly to budget-conscious buyers, first-time drivers, and those needing a reliable, economical second car. Renowned for its incredibly low running costs, surprisingly spacious interior for its class, and straightforward driving experience, it built a reputation as a dependable and practical urban runabout that delivers excellent value for money.
Why Buy a Used Suzuki Celerio?
- Exceptional Affordability: The Celerio offers one of the lowest entry points into car ownership, making it ideal for those on a tight budget.
- Unrivalled Fuel Economy: Its efficient 1.0-litre engine regularly achieves impressive mpg figures, keeping fuel bills to a minimum.
- Surprising Interior Space: Despite its compact exterior, the Celerio boasts a remarkably roomy cabin and a decent boot for a city car, making it more practical than many rivals.
- Suzuki's Reliability Record: Known for building robust and dependable vehicles, the Celerio upholds Suzuki's reputation for mechanical longevity and low maintenance requirements.

Common Issues to Check
- Clutch Wear: On manual models, especially those used predominantly in city traffic, check for a high biting point or slipping clutch.
- Brake Condition: Inspect discs and pads for excessive wear or juddering, a common item needing replacement on budget cars.
- Suspension Noises: Listen for knocks or creaks from the suspension, particularly over bumps, which could indicate worn bushes or components due to city driving.
- Service History: Ensure there's a comprehensive service record, as regular maintenance is key to the longevity of these simple engines.
- Tyre Wear: Check for uneven tyre wear, which might suggest alignment issues or worn suspension components.

Which Variant Should I Choose?
- SZ2: This entry-level model offers basic necessities like electric front windows and remote central locking, ideal for those seeking the absolute lowest purchase price and running costs.
- SZ3: A popular choice, adding essential features such as air conditioning, a DAB radio with Bluetooth, and alloy wheels (pre-2020), providing a good balance of comfort and value.
- SZ4: The top-tier variant includes all features of the SZ3 plus rear electric windows, front fog lamps, and often distinctive alloy wheels, suiting buyers who want a few extra creature comforts without breaking the bank.
- AGS (Auto Gear Shift) Models: Available across various trims, this automated manual transmission suits city drivers who prefer not to operate a clutch, though it requires adapting to its shift characteristics.
